Description: MSBN is a highly selective fluorogenic probe for thiols, selectively imaging thiols in live cells and specifically label protein thiols with a turn-on signal to determine diverse reversible protein thiol modifications.

Biological target: MSBN is a highly selective fluorogenic probe for thiols.
In vitro activity: This study reported the discovery of 4-methylsulfonyl-N-n-butyl-1,8-naphthalimide (MSBN), a highly selective fluorogenic probe for thiols based on the 1,8-naphthalimide scaffold. Thiols react with MSBN nearly quantitatively via nucleophilic aromatic substitution to replace the methylsulfonyl group and restore the quenched fluorescence (>100-fold increase). MSBN was employed to selectively image thiols in live cells and specifically label protein thiols with a turn-on signal to determine diverse reversible protein thiol modifications. In addition, this study introduced a bulky group into the MSBN as a mass tag to create a probe MSBN-TPP, which readily discriminates the reduced thioredoxin from the oxidized one. Reference: ACS Chem Biol. 2016 Apr 15;11(4):1098-105. https://pubmed.ncbi.nlm.nih.gov/26813105/
